Bill Cooney
Trinity Bay State High School
Whether it’s in his Japanese or Music classes, Bill Cooney is constantly looking for new and exciting ways to make his students enthusiastic about learning.
The Trinity Bay State High School teacher gets creative to engage his Japanese language students, developing real-life assessment tasks such as writing letters to their pen pals at a sister school in Japan. Bill is engaging the school, parents, and the wider community to discuss language scholarships, which will give his students the chance to travel to Japan on exchange to practice the language and immerse themselves in the culture. |
He also uses this real-world approach in his music and technical theatre classes, where he encourages students to get involved in both school and community based musical theatre productions so that they can put their performance skills into practice.
Bill’s commitment to both his students and his wider school community is clear; he regularly gives up his weekends to help get parents and carers involved in building sets for the school musical and uses his own production expertise to teach students about sound and lighting effects after school as part of the school’s performing arts enrichment program.
